High-temperature-resistant heat insulation structure for civil air defense door
Through multi-layer composite insulation materials and optimized structural design, the problems of poor insulation and weak fire resistance of traditional air-raid shelter doors in high-temperature environments have been solved, achieving high-efficiency insulation and fire resistance, extending service life, and enhancing environmental performance and safety.

TECHNICAL FIELD
[0001] The utility model relates to the field of civil air defense engineering and building protection equipment, and concretely relates to a high-temperature-resistant heat insulation structure for a civil air defense door. BACKGROUND
[0002] In modern urban construction and national defense engineering, civil air defense doors are one of the important safety facilities, and their main role is to protect the internal personnel and equipment of buildings from external threats when war or disaster occurs. However, in practical applications, especially in high-temperature environments such as fires, traditional civil air defense doors have the following shortcomings:
[0003] Poor heat insulation performance:
[0004] Material limitations: Traditional metal door bodies have strong heat conduction at high temperatures, and poor heat insulation effect.
[0005] Poor sealing: The gap between the door body and the door frame can easily lead to heat conduction, affecting the overall heat insulation effect.
[0006] Insufficient fire resistance:
[0007] Easily deformed: In high-temperature environments, metal door bodies are prone to deformation, affecting the closing and opening functions of the door.
[0008] Fireproof coating failure: Traditional fireproof coatings may fail under long-term high temperatures, losing their protective effect.
[0009] Short service life:
[0010] Aging quickly: In harsh environments such as high temperatures and humidity, door body materials can easily age, reducing service life. INVENTION CONTENTS
[0011] (I) Technical problems solved
[0012] To address the shortcomings of existing technology, the utility model provides a high-temperature-resistant heat insulation structure for a civil air defense door.
[0013] (II) Technical solutions
[0014] To achieve the above-mentioned purpose, the utility model provides the following technical solutions: A high-temperature-resistant heat insulation structure for a civil air defense door, comprising a door frame and a door body, the door body is hinged to the door frame, the door frame comprises an outer frame, an inner frame, and a heat insulation layer one, the door body comprises an outer layer plate, an inner layer plate, and a heat insulation layer two, the outer frame is arranged outside the inner frame, the heat insulation layer one is located between the outer frame and the inner frame, the outer layer plate is arranged outside the inner layer plate, the heat insulation layer two is located between the outer layer plate and the inner layer plate, the inner frame and the inner layer plate are both provided with a hollow layer, and the hollow layer adopts a grid structure.
[0015] Preferably, the heat insulation layer one and the heat insulation layer two adopt any one of ceramic fiber board, aerogel heat insulation material and expanded perlite board.
[0016] Further preferably, the surface of the outer frame and the outer layer plate is provided with a plurality of strip-shaped grooves.
[0017] Again preferably, the surface of the outer frame and the outer layer plate is coated with a fireproof coating.
[0018] Preferably, the outer side of the outer frame is surrounded by a sealing frame, the sealing frame is coated with a fireproof coating, the inside of the sealing frame is provided with a heat insulation layer three, and the inner side of the sealing frame is attached to the door body.
[0019] Further preferably, the door body and the door frame are connected through a hinge shaft, a lock is arranged between the door body and the door frame, and the hinge shaft and the lock adopt high-temperature-resistant stainless steel material.
[0020] (Three) beneficial effects
[0021] Compared with the prior art, the utility model provides a high-temperature-resistant heat insulation structure for a civil air defense door, which has the following beneficial effects:
[0022] Improve the heat insulation performance:
[0023] Multi-layer composite heat insulation material: the heat insulation layer one and the heat insulation layer two adopt high-efficiency heat insulation materials such as ceramic fiber board, aerogel heat insulation material or expanded perlite board, which have low thermal conductivity and good high-temperature resistance, and can effectively block the transmission of external heat to the inner frame and the inner layer plate.
[0024] Hollow layer design: the inner frame and the inner layer plate are both provided with a hollow layer, and the hollow layer adopts a grid structure, which increases the air layer, further improves the thermal resistance and reduces heat transfer.
[0025] Enhance the fire resistance:
[0026] Fireproof coating: the surface of the outer frame and the outer layer plate is coated with a fireproof coating, which adopts high-temperature-resistant inorganic fireproof paint, can form a stable protective film in a high-temperature environment, delay heat conduction and improve the overall fire resistance.
[0027] High-temperature-resistant material: the hinge shaft and the lock adopt high-temperature-resistant stainless steel material, which ensures that they can still work normally in a high-temperature environment and maintain the opening and closing functions of the door body.
[0028] Prolong the service life:
[0029] High-strength material: the outer layer plate adopts high-temperature-resistant stainless steel plate, and the inner layer plate adopts high-strength alloy steel plate, which provides mechanical strength and corrosion resistance, reduces the aging speed of the material and prolongs the service life.
[0030] High-temperature-resistant material: The heat insulation layer and fireproof coating use high-temperature-resistant materials, which can maintain good performance even in a long-term high-temperature environment, further extending the service life of the equipment.
[0031] Improved environmental performance:
[0032] Non-hazardous materials: The use of non-toxic and harmless heat insulation materials and fireproof coatings avoids the release of harmful substances, ensuring environmental and human health.
[0033] Enhanced safety:
[0034] Strip-shaped groove design: The surface of the outer frame and the outer layer plate is provided with a plurality of strip-shaped grooves, which increases the surface area of the door frame and the door body, helps to dissipate heat to the air through natural convection or forced convection, and at the same time dissipates more heat through radiation. In addition, the strip-shaped grooves reduce the direct contact area between the door frame and the door body and the external environment, reducing the effective area of heat conduction.
[0035] Sealing frame: The outer side of the outer frame is surrounded by a sealing frame, which is coated with a fireproof coating and has a heat insulation layer inside. The inner side of the sealing frame is in close contact with the door body, ensuring that the door body and the door frame are tightly connected and preventing heat conduction through gaps.
[0036] Structural stability: The hollow layer and the sealing frame design enhance the overall safety, reducing deformation and damage caused by thermal stress.
[0037] Convenient operation and reliability:
[0038] Hinge shaft and lock: The door body and the door frame are connected by a hinge shaft made of high-temperature-resistant stainless steel, and a lock made of high-temperature-resistant stainless steel is also provided to ensure reliable locking of the door body in a high-temperature environment, ensuring convenient operation and reliability. [0046] Please refer to Figures 1-5 The high-temperature-resistant heat insulation structure for the civil defense door comprises a door frame 1 and a door body 2, the door body 2 is hinged to the door frame 1, the door frame 1 comprises an outer frame 4, an inner frame 3 and a heat insulation layer one 5, the door body 2 comprises an outer layer plate 7, an inner layer plate 6 and a heat insulation layer two 8, the outer frame 4 is arranged outside the inner frame 3, the heat insulation layer one 5 is located between the outer frame 4 and the inner frame 3, the outer layer plate 7 is arranged outside the inner layer plate 6, the heat insulation layer two 8 is located between the outer layer plate 7 and the inner layer plate 6, the inner frame 3 and the inner layer plate 6 are both provided with a hollow layer 9, and the hollow layer 9 adopts a grid structure.
[0047] The high-temperature-resistant heat insulation structure for the civil defense door significantly improves the heat insulation and fire resistance performance of the civil defense door in a high-temperature environment through optimized design and the adoption of a novel heat insulation material. The structure comprises a door frame 1 and a door body 2, and the door body 2 is hinged to the door frame 1. The specific working principle is as follows:
[0048] Door frame 1
[0049] Outer frame 4: arranged outside the inner frame 3, plays a protective and supporting role.
[0050] Inner frame 3: cooperates with the outer frame 4 to form the overall structure of the door frame 1.
[0051] Heat insulation layer one 5: located between the outer frame 4 and the inner frame 3, adopts high-efficiency heat insulation materials such as ceramic fiber plates, aerogel heat insulation materials or expanded perlite plates, effectively blocks the transmission of external heat to the inner frame 3.
[0052] Door body 2
[0053] Outer layer plate 7: arranged outside the inner layer plate 6, adopts high-temperature-resistant stainless steel plates, has excellent high-temperature resistance and oxidation resistance.
[0054] Inner layer plate 6: adopts high-strength alloy steel plates, provides mechanical strength and corrosion resistance.
[0055] Thermal insulation layer two 8: Located between the outer layer plate 7 and the inner layer plate 6, also using ceramic fiber board, aerogel thermal insulation material or expanded perlite board and other high-efficiency thermal insulation materials to further improve the thermal insulation effect.
[0056] Hollow layer 9: The inner frame 3 and the inner layer plate 6 are both provided with a hollow layer 9, and the hollow layer 9 adopts a grid structure, which increases the air layer, improves the thermal resistance, and reduces heat transfer.
[0057] Strip-shaped groove 13
[0058] The surface of the outer frame 4 and the outer layer plate 7 is provided with a plurality of strip-shaped grooves 13: These strip-shaped grooves 13 increase the surface area of the door frame 1 and the door body 2, which helps to dissipate heat into the air through natural convection or forced convection. At the same time, the strip-shaped grooves 13 reduce the direct contact area of the door frame 1 and the door body 2 with the external environment, reducing the effective area of heat conduction.
[0059] Fireproof coating
[0060] The surface of the outer frame 4 and the outer layer plate 7 is coated with a fireproof coating: The fireproof coating uses high-temperature-resistant inorganic fireproof paint, which can form a stable protective film in a high-temperature environment, delay heat conduction, and improve the overall fire resistance.
[0061] Sealing frame 10
[0062] Sealing frame 10: The outer side of the outer frame 4 is surrounded by a sealing frame 10, which is coated with a fireproof coating and has a thermal insulation layer three 11 (also using high-efficiency thermal insulation materials) inside. The inner side of the sealing frame 10 is attached to the door body 2, ensuring close contact between the door body 2 and the door frame 1, preventing heat conduction through gaps.
[0063] Hinge shaft and lock 12
[0064] Hinge shaft: The door body 2 and the door frame 1 are connected by a hinge shaft, which is made of high-temperature-resistant stainless steel to ensure normal operation in a high-temperature environment.
[0065] Lock 12: The door body 2 and the door frame 1 are equipped with a lock 12, which is also made of high-temperature-resistant stainless steel to ensure reliable locking of the door body 2 in a high-temperature environment.
[0066] Working principle of each preferred technical solution
[0067] Selection of thermal insulation materials
[0068] Ceramic fiber board: It has low thermal conductivity and good high-temperature resistance, and is suitable for thermal insulation in high-temperature environments.
[0069] Aerogel thermal insulation material: It has extremely low thermal conductivity and lightweight characteristics, further improving the thermal insulation effect.
[0070] Expanded perlite board: It has excellent heat insulation and sound absorption performance, and also has certain mechanical strength.
[0071] Design of strip-shaped groove 13
[0072] Increase thermal resistance: The strip-shaped groove 13 forms many small air layers on the surface of the door frame 1 and the door body 2, and air is a poor conductor of heat. These air layers can increase the path length of heat conduction, thereby increasing the thermal resistance and reducing heat transfer.
[0073] Enhance heat dissipation: The strip-shaped groove 13 increases the surface area of the door frame 1 and the door body 2, which helps to dissipate heat into the air through natural convection or forced convection, and also dissipates more heat through radiation.
[0074] Application of fireproof coating
[0075] Inorganic fireproof coating: The high-temperature resistant inorganic fireproof coating has good fire resistance and adhesion, and can form a stable protective film in a high-temperature environment.
[0076] Multi-layer coating: A multi-layer coating process is adopted to ensure uniform coating thickness and improve overall fire resistance.
[0077] Structure optimization
[0078] Hollow layer 9: The inner frame 3 and the inner layer plate 6 are both provided with a hollow layer 9, and the hollow layer 9 adopts a grid structure, which increases the air layer, improves the thermal resistance, and reduces the heat transfer.
[0079] Sealing frame 10: The outer side of the outer frame 4 is surrounded by a sealing frame 10, which is coated with a fireproof coating and has a heat insulation layer 11 inside. The inner side of the sealing frame 10 is attached to the door body 2, ensuring close contact between the door body 2 and the door frame 1, preventing heat conduction through gaps.
[0080] High-temperature resistant material: The hinge shaft and the lock 12 are made of high-temperature resistant stainless steel, which ensures normal operation in a high-temperature environment and maintains the opening and closing function of the door body 2.
